Could be run time buffer problem - Next time you get into this
situation try transaction SWU_OBUF and make sure you click on the "Sync
/ Refresh" button at least 3 times.

Hi All,
I have a situation where a user complained that they did not
receive a
certain workitem.
On investigating this I discovered that the workitem in question
had
been reserved 1 day after creation, but the user claims that it
was not
in his inbox on the day that it was actually created.
The scenario is as follows:
A quality notification is created, at which point my WF is
triggered,
and a workitem (CHANGE Notification) is sent to a group of
users.
In the meantime, I have managed to reproduce this problem on our
development system, but only one time.
In the WF log I couldn't see any problems. WF
started.......agents
determined..........workitem status READY, but the workitem was
not in
my inbox after a refresh.
I continued processing the Notification in QM02, and then the
workitem
appeared in my inbox.
Is it possible that there can be delays in delivering workitems
to
agents?
